Veere
The city of Veere sits next to a lagoon on Walcheren Island in the Netherlands. It’s popular for its beaches, marinas and watersports, and has a colossal storm surge barrier called the ‘oosterscheldekering’. This barrier was designed to protect the Netherlands from flooding from the North Sea, and is the most popular tourist attraction in the area.
